Presiding Justice McCUSKEY delivered the opinion of the court:

Petitioners, Mary McReynolds, Edward McReynolds and Judith Fite, appeal from an order which dismissed their petition for judicial review of the decision of the Lockport Township Electoral Board (Electoral Board). The sole issue raised on appeal is whether the trial court erred in dismissing the petition as untimely. We affirm because we conclude the petition was not timely filed.
